Biography of John Mark Comer

NameJohn Mark Comer
Date of BirthSeptember 7, 1979
OccupationPastor, Author, Speaker
EducationMultnomah University
Known ForTeaching on spiritual formation and cultural engagement

John Mark Comer was born in 1979 and raised in a Christian home in the United States. He pursued his education at Multnomah University, where he developed a passion for theology and pastoral work. Over the years, Comer has served as a pastor in various capacities, most notably at Bridgetown Church in Portland, Oregon, which he helped to plant.

Comer is also a bestselling author, known for books such as "The Ruthless Elimination of Hurry" and "God Has a Name." His writings often focus on the challenges of modern life and the necessity of intentional spiritual practices in navigating a fast-paced world. Through his work, Comer seeks to inspire individuals to embrace a holistic approach to faith that integrates both personal devotion and social responsibility.

Theological Overview

At the core of John Mark Comer’s theology is a deep commitment to the teachings of Jesus and the principles of the Kingdom of God. He emphasizes the importance of understanding the context of Scripture and how it applies to contemporary life. Comer’s theological framework can be characterized by several key themes:

  • Jesus-Centric Approach: Comer places Jesus at the center of theological discourse, encouraging believers to model their lives after Christ’s teachings and actions.
  • Spiritual Formation: He advocates for intentional practices that foster spiritual growth and transformation, emphasizing the need for discipleship.
  • Community and Belonging: Comer stresses the importance of community in the Christian faith, highlighting the role of the church as a supportive and nurturing environment.
  • Cultural Relevance: His theology engages with cultural issues, urging Christians to respond thoughtfully and authentically to societal challenges.

Understanding the Kingdom of God

One of the central themes in John Mark Comer’s theology is the concept of the Kingdom of God. He interprets the Kingdom as both a present reality and a future hope, urging believers to live in accordance with its principles. Comer’s understanding of the Kingdom can be summarized in the following points:

Present Reality

Comer argues that the Kingdom of God is not merely a distant reality but a present one that believers can experience today. He encourages individuals to seek the Kingdom through prayer, community, and acts of service.

Future Hope

While emphasizing the present nature of the Kingdom, Comer also acknowledges its future fulfillment. He encourages Christians to live with an eternal perspective, recognizing that their actions today contribute to the coming of God’s Kingdom in its fullness.

Spiritual Formation and Practices

John Mark Comer places a strong emphasis on spiritual formation as a vital aspect of the Christian life. He believes that intentional practices are essential for nurturing a deep and abiding relationship with God. Some of the key spiritual practices Comer advocates include:

  • Silence and Solitude: Comer emphasizes the importance of creating space for silence and solitude in order to hear God’s voice and reflect on one’s spiritual journey.
  • Prayer: He encourages a robust prayer life, advocating for both personal and communal prayer as a means of connecting with God.
  • Scripture Reading: Comer promotes regular engagement with Scripture, highlighting its role in shaping one’s beliefs and actions.
  • Service: He underscores the importance of serving others as an expression of faith and a way to live out the teachings of Jesus.

Influences on Comer’s Theology

John Mark Comer’s theology has been shaped by various influences, both historical and contemporary. Some notable influences include:

  • The Early Church Fathers: Comer draws inspiration from early Christian thinkers, particularly in understanding the nature of community and discipleship.
  • Contemporary Authors: He cites authors like Dallas Willard and Richard Foster as significant influences on his views of spiritual formation and discipleship.
  • Postmodern Thought: Comer engages with postmodern ideas, seeking to address the spiritual and existential questions of a postmodern audience.
